/** Ignoring leading space(s) */
|
||||
private static Comparator<String> comparator1 = Comparator.comparing(String::stripLeading);
|
||||
|
||||
/** Ignoring multiple adjacent spaces, that is, condensing to a single space */
|
||||
private static Comparator<String> comparator2 =
|
||||
(s1, s2) -> s1.replaceAll("[ ]{2,}", " ").compareTo(s2.replaceAll("[ ]{2,}", " "));
|
||||
|
||||
/** Equivalent whitespace characters (all equivalent to a single space) */
|
||||
private static Comparator<String> comparator3 =
|
||||
(s1, s2) -> s1.replaceAll("\\s+", " ").compareTo(s2.replaceAll("\\s+", " "));
|
||||
|
||||
/** Case independent sort */
|
||||
private static Comparator<String> comparator4 = Comparator.comparing(String::toLowerCase);
|
||||
|
||||
/** Numeric fields as numerics (deals with numbers up to 20 digits) */
|
||||
private static Comparator<String> comparator5 = Comparator.comparing(NaturalSorting::zeroPadding);
|
||||
|
||||
/** Title sort */
|
||||
private static Comparator<String> comparator6 = (s1, s2) ->
|
||||
s1.replaceFirst("^The\s+|^An\s+|^A\s+", "").compareTo(s2.replaceFirst("^The\s+|^An\s+|^A\s+", ""));
|
||||
|
||||
/** Equivalent accented characters */
|
||||
private static Comparator<String> comparator7 = Comparator.comparing(NaturalSorting::replaceAccents);
|
||||
|
||||
/** Separated ligatures */
|
||||
private static Comparator<String> comparator8 = Comparator.comparing(NaturalSorting::replaceLigatures);
|
||||
|
||||
/** Character replacements */
|
||||
private static Comparator<String> comparator9 = Comparator.comparing(NaturalSorting::replaceCharacters);
|
||||
|
||||
/** Display strings including whitespace as if the latter were literal characters */
|
||||
private static String toDisplayString(String text) {
|
||||
List<String> whitespace1 = List.of( "\t", "\n", "\u000b", "\u000c", "\r" );
|
||||
List<String> whitespace2 = List.of( "\\t", "\\n", "\\u000b", "\\u000c", "\\r" );
|
||||
for ( int i = 0; i < whitespace1.size(); i++ ) {
|
||||
text = text.replace(whitespace1.get(i), whitespace2.get(i));
|
||||
}
|
||||
return text;
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/** Pad each numeric character with leading zeros to a total length of 20 */
|
||||
private static String zeroPadding(String text) {
|
||||
Pattern pattern = Pattern.compile("-?\\d+");
|
||||
Matcher matcher = pattern.matcher(text);
|
||||
StringBuilder result = new StringBuilder();
|
||||
int index = 0;
|
||||
|
||||
while ( matcher.find() ) {
|
||||
result.append(text.substring(index, matcher.start()));
|
||||
result.append("0".repeat(20 - ( matcher.end() - matcher.start() )));
|
||||
result.append(text.substring(matcher.start(), matcher.end()));
|
||||
index = matcher.end();
|
||||
}
|
||||
result.append(text.substring(index));
|
||||
|
||||
return result.toString();
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/** Replace accented letters with their unaccented equivalent */
|
||||
private static String replaceAccents(String text) {
|
||||
StringBuilder stringBuilder = new StringBuilder();
|
||||
for ( int i = 0; i < text.length(); i++ ) {
|
||||
final String letter = text.substring(i, i + 1);
|
||||
if ( ( text.charAt(i) & 0xff ) < 128 ) {
|
||||
stringBuilder.append(letter);
|
||||
continue;
|
||||
}
|
||||
final int length = stringBuilder.length();
|
||||
|
||||
for ( int j = 0; j < ucAccents.size(); j++ ) {
|
||||
if ( ucAccents.get(j).contains(letter) ) {
|
||||
stringBuilder.append(ucUnaccents.get(j));
|
||||
break;
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
if ( length == stringBuilder.length() ) {
|
||||
for ( int j = 0; j < lcAccents.size(); j++ ) {
|
||||
if ( lcAccents.get(j).contains(letter) ) {
|
||||
stringBuilder.append(lcUnaccents.get(j));
|
||||
break;
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
}
|
||||
return stringBuilder.toString();
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/** Replace ligatures with separated letters */
|
||||
private static String replaceLigatures(String text) {
|
||||
for ( int i = 0; i < ucLigatures.size(); i++ ) {
|
||||
text = text.replace(ucLigatures.get(i), ucSeparates.get(i));
|
||||
}
|
||||
for ( int i = 0; i < lcLigatures.size(); i++ ) {
|
||||
text = text.replace(lcLigatures.get(i), lcSeparates.get(i));
|
||||
}
|
||||
return text;
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/** Replace miscellaneous letters with their equivalent replacements */
|
||||
private static String replaceCharacters(String text) {
|
||||
for ( int i = 0; i < miscLetters.size(); i++ ) {
|
||||
text = text.replace(miscLetters.get(i), miscReplacements.get(i));
|
||||
}
|
||||
return text;
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
/** Only covers ISO-8859-1 accented characters plus, for consistency, Ÿ */
|
||||
private static final List<String> ucAccents =
|
||||
List.of( "ÀÁÂÃÄÅ", "Ç", "ÈÉÊË", "ÌÍÎÏ", "Ñ", "ÒÓÔÕÖØ", "ÙÚÛÜ", "ÝŸ" );
|
||||
private static final List<String> lcAccents =
|
||||
List.of( "àáâãäå", "ç", "èéêë", "ìíîï", "ñ", "òóôõöø", "ùúûü", "ýÿ" );
|
||||
private static final List<String> ucUnaccents = List.of( "A", "C", "E", "I", "N", "O", "U", "Y" );
|
||||
private static final List<String> lcUnaccents = List.of( "a", "c", "e", "i", "n", "o", "u", "y" );
|
||||
|
||||
/** Only the more common ligatures */
|
||||
private static final List<String> ucLigatures = List.of( "Æ", "IJ", "Œ" );
|
||||
private static final List<String> lcLigatures = List.of( "æ", "ij", "œ" );
|
||||
private static final List<String> ucSeparates = List.of( "AE", "IJ", "OE" );
|
||||
private static final List<String> lcSeparates = List.of( "ae", "ij", "oe" );
|
||||
|
||||
/** Miscellaneous replacements */
|
||||
private static final List<String> miscLetters = List.of( "ß", "ſ", "ʒ" );
|
||||
private static final List<String> miscReplacements = List.of( "ss", "s", "s" );
|
||||
|
||||
}
